Obverse description Fifth definitive effigy of Queen Elizabeth II facing right, depicting her wearing the George IV State Diadem, as designed by Jody Clark. The truncation of the bust is unadorned, and the portrait conveys a mature, dignified likeness of the sovereign. The Latin legend encircles the effigy in the field, with the denomination included as part of the inscription. The designer's initials 'J.C.' appear below the portrait near the rim.
